HOUSTON, Texas – Clearly frustrated with his shooting early on in Game 5, Houston Rockets star James Harden exchanged words with Utah Jazz forward Jae Crowder after committing a personal foul.
After going without a made basket in the first quarter of the game, Harden missed another shot and committed a loose ball foul while going for the rebound.
With Harden still clutching the ball, several Jazzmen reached in to take the rock from him. Harden, who led the league in scoring during the regular season, refused to give it up and went chest-to-chest with Crowder, with each player saying something – probably a bit of trash-talking – to the other.

The players were broken up by the officials and no foul was called for the exchange.
At the time of the minor scuffle, the Jazz led the Rockets 23-22 with ten minutes remaining in the second quarter.
After losing the first three games of the series and winning Game 4 at home, the Jazz find themselves facing elimination in Houston. Utah is attempting to become the first NBA team to win a playoff series after falling in a 0-3 deficit.
